Any ATEX lift truck supported

Pyroban has responded to industry demand by providing technical support for any ATEX forklift truck, regardless of the brand of explosion protection system.

Forklift trucks, and other materials handling equipment, operating in potentially explosive atmospheres must be converted and maintained appropriately to ensure they cannot be the source of an ignition, and comply with ATEX. This affects many applications, including manufacturing, chemicals, logistics, paints, pharmaceuticals, waste management and food and drink operations, where vehicle availability is essential.

“Not all explosion protection conversion companies have the infrastructure to offer the ongoing support and service needed in a typical hazardous area operation,” explains Darren Boiling, group after sales manager for Pyroban. “To maintain safety and avoid truck downtime, managers must be aware of where they can access the correct technical support.”

All maintenance, whether planned or unplanned, on an explosion protected forklift truck requires specialist knowledge and a full understanding of explosion protection. Pyroban’s engineers have the skills and knowledge to service and repair all types of ex-truck, including systems from a different conversion company if required.  

In cases where trucks with other Ex-systems have technology that no longer complies with the latest standards, Pyroban can also advise on the best explosion protection solutions to bring equipment up to date.
